Roll into a fresh cup of wake me up in Cranked Up, a new platforming game from debut developer and publisher Bblack Studios

Offering modes for co-op, versus, timed, hardcore Floor is Lava mode, and a standard adventure mode, Cranked Up’s finely-tuned content lasts. Cranked Up takes risks with its core mechanics and aesthetics, and the gambit pays off–its fresh, engaging, complex, and hard to put down!

GAMEPLAY

Every new entry into the platforming genre must be unique in respect of the crowded market . Cranked Up’s innovation lies in the center of a literally absent hole of a donut. I’ve played a few platformers as a round object, and certainly played many wheel-based platformers, but never one as a donut propelled by rotating rockets keybound to triggers on a controller. 

The level design of Cranked Up truly stands out. The artistic backgrounds are simple, but the mechanical learning required to pass each level is iterative and fair–always in the sweet spot between too easy and too hard. Considering each new level my master, I was able to train bit by bit, and ultimately reached a satisfying mastery. 

The heart of Cranked Up, revealed after just the first few levels, is its fine tuning. The controls feel crisp and responsive, the levels are put together with practiced precision, and the result is a good platforming game made precisely for platforming fans.

AESTHETICS

Show me another game where an evil pineapple pizza is invading the food supply, and a donut missing its cup of coffee must save the day and I’ll have to dethrone Cranked Up as the most half-baked, looney, but somehow coherent surprise in my game library.

Reaching that steamy cup of Joe at the end of a grueling track somehow epitomizes the relief of making that last plunge into a completion screen–like reaching an oasis after too long in the desert. Each level is further complemented according to which biome you are completing, of which Cranked Up offers three.

And the sound track somehow manages to match the levels of zany the narrative and platforming mechanics reach. Bold? Yes. Sustainable for long play sessions? Probably not. It helps to set the tone, surely, but the over-the-top music can get grating when you inevitably get stuck during a level.

CONCLUSION

Everything you could want in a simple indie-platformer is there–fresh mechanics, tight controls, an engaging framing story, and a lot of room for ramped-up skill. Cranked Up absolutely delivers on its bold promises!

Cranked Up will be available starting today, May 19th via Steam Early Access for $14.99.
